Dutch Mantell on having a good relationship with Vince McMahon

While talking on Wrestling Shoot Interview, Sean Oliver asked Mantell about keeping relations with the boss Vince McMahon. To which he replied, “I told Jack Swagger this if you want them to buy an angle, go in there and say, look, Vince, I got this hell of an idea but I want you to think about it.”

“So if you now give it to him in bits and pieces, then you can see if his brain starts turning a little bit. What you’re doing is you’re selling your idea to him. But in the process, making him think that it’s his idea. So he’s more out to pop on his idea than he is to pop on your own.
